从“点错链”到“用对链”:imToken如何在合约调用与网页钱包里把错转公链变成可控体验

你有没有想过:同一笔转账,换了一条公链,结果就像把快递寄错城市——地址看着都对,但到不了。imToken 的“转错公链”问题,表面是操作失误,深一点看其实牵涉到合约调用、网络识别、支付规则以及数据保护等一整套链上体验。

先把场景讲明白:你在 imToken 里选择了某个资产与网络,但发送时真正上链的却不是你以为的那条。常见后果包括:资产“看不见”、交易“未生效”、或在另一网络产生了不同合约下的记录。这不是玄学,是因为不同公链的地址体系、代币合约、以及转账规则不完全通用。

## 1)合约调用:为什么“同名资产”也可能不一样

很多人理解成“USDT 都是 USDT”,但链上更在意的是“合约”。imToken在发起转账或交互时,本质上是在做合约调用:如果目标网络不对,你呼叫的合约就不是同一个逻辑,自然也就出现“看似转了,实则不在你要的地方”的情况。这里的关键是:你看到的代币名,并不等同于它所在网络的合约。

权威一点的说法可以参考以太坊基金会对账户与合约运行机制的基础介绍:不同合约在不同网络上拥有不同状态与代码,因此同一资产名称不应被当作跨链无差别的“通用凭证”。(可理解为:链上系统按合约与状态来算账。)

## 2)网页钱包与链切换:别让“入口”决定“结果”

很多用户会在手机端看余额,再在网页端操作。imToken 的网页钱包体验通常会更直观,但它同样依赖你选择的网络与交易参数。建议你每次操作前都做一个“慢一秒”的检查:

- 当前网络是否与你的目标链一致

- 发起方代币合约是否匹配

- 接收地址是否需要链特定格式

别嫌麻烦,它能显著降低“点错链导致资金在错误网络上落账”的概率。

## 3)智能化投资管理:转错链不是“损失”,但会影响收益逻辑

imToken里所谓智能化投资管理,通常意味着自动化策略、路由与资产归集。若网络不一致,策略可能无法识别你期望的资产来源,造成:

- 统计口径偏差(看起来像少了)

- 自动策略不触发(以为没余额/不满足条件)

- 再平衡路由走错方向(尤其在多链资产组合中)

因此,把“转错公链”当成数据与规则错误,而不是纯粹的“钱丢了”,会更符合真实情况。先确认落在哪条链,再做后续处理。

## 4)个性化支付设置:把“默认选项”设成安全选项

个性化支付设置的价值在于:减少重复手动选择带来的误差。你可以把常用网络、常用代币设置成默认偏好,但要避免“一键https://www.aysybzy.com ,默认=无脑发送”。更稳妥的做法是:

- 默认网络仅用于你高度确认的场景

- 发送前强制复核关键字段(网络名/代币/合约)

## 5)私密支付保护 & 便捷支付保护:安全与体验的平衡点

私密支付保护强调的是隐私与可识别性控制,而便捷支付保护强调的是降低操作成本与减少误操作。转错公链时,最怕的是“你以为快了,但其实关键参数没看”。所以在开启隐私/快捷功能时,仍要保留一次人工复核的环节——尤其是网络选择。

## 6)数据保护:错误链记录同样需要被妥善管理

转错公链后,交易记录仍会存在于链上历史中。数据保护的意义在于:让你能追踪、导出、核对,减少因记录缺失导致的“误会”。从用户体验角度,好的钱包会让你能清晰看到:哪条链、哪个合约、什么时候发起。

最后,给一句务实的“自救建议”:

1)先别急着点第二笔,把关键字段复核一遍;

2)确认交易到底落在哪条链;

3)再决定是否需要后续处理(比如换网络处理或资产归位)。

这才是把“转错公链”从灾难,变成可控流程。

——

互动提问(投票/选择):

1)你更常见的“转错公链”原因是:选错网络 / 代币同名混淆 / 地址格式不熟?

2)你希望 imToken 在发送前强制弹出复核信息吗:必须弹出 / 可选但提醒 / 不需要?

3)你更在意隐私还是便捷:私密优先 / 便捷优先 / 两者都要平衡?

4)你用过网页钱包吗:经常 / 偶尔 / 基本不用?

作者:岑岑写链手记发布时间:2026-07-01 12:23:51

相关阅读